Solution for 4(5x+1)=-236 equation:


4(5x+1)=-236

We simplify the equation to the form, which is simple to understand
4(5x+1)=-236

Reorder the terms in parentheses
+(+20x+4)=-236

Remove unnecessary parentheses
+20x+4=-236

We move all terms containing x to the left and all other terms to the right.
+20x=-236-4

We simplify left and right side of the equation.
+20x=-240

We divide both sides of the equation by 20 to get x.
x=-12
